Growth and tech timeline

2013

Founded heritage company out of Cornell University

2015

<0.2 Ah feasibility study in coin cells

2017

0.6 Ah Li-metal chemistry validated & single layer validated

2018

1.3 Ah fully functional prototype 10-layer

2019

3.0 Ah prototype
27-layer

Factorial founded – spin out from heritage company

2021

Emerged from stealth

Announced first 40Ah 30-layer, graphite anode prototype

2022

20 Ah delivered to customers

2023

Unveiled 100+ Ah solid-state battery cell at CES

Carbon neutrality
We are optimizing our supply chain to be sustainable from beginning to end. Our customers share the same priorities. Together, we are pursuing carbon neutrality by mid-2030 with the following certifications: Carbon neutral production certificate, Proof/certificate for use of renewable energy, IRMA certification (initiative for responsible mining assurance), Auditor to certify carbon neutrality of cell/battery.

End-of-life recycling
A battery’s life doesn’t end after its last charge. Improper disposal wastes resources and can harm the environment. We are developing robust end-of-life solutions to prevent this from happening. To facilitate our lithium-metal recycling, we partnered with Young Poong, to advance research into lithium-metal recycling for solid-state batteries, using surplus lithium metal from Factorial’s manufacturing process.

Sustainable supply chain

We are simplifying and regionalizing our supply chain by emphasizing local sourcing, and are exploring collaborations with local lithium suppliers. We require all suppliers to provide Conflict Mineral Policy Statemen. We are actively working to create supplier risk assessment to ensure suppliers are adopting sustainable operations according to ISO, IATF and RBA standards. We will be implementing an audit program for every supplier to ensure transparency and ethical compliance.
